1 definition by Noctivagus

A term used to express shock or disbelief in a situation, person, or place. Usually refers to a scale of incredulity.
"I don't know what the hell is going on, but this definitely rates a ten on my What The Shit-o-Meter."
por Noctivagus 25 de Fevereiro de 2005